Essential functional skills
o Business requirements analysis
Ability to gather, understand and challenge the needs of users and stakeholders.
o Drafting of functional deliverables
Clear and rigorous production of functional documents: user stories, use cases, detailed functional specifications, business processes (BPMN, UML, etc.).
o Process modelling
Proficiency in UML, BPMN, Use Cases, Activity Diagrams, ERD, etc.
o Functional testing and validation
Definition of test cases, validation of developments, participation in acceptance testing phases (UAT).
o Product backlog management
Prioritisation of requirements with the Product Owner, maintenance of the backlog, scope management with the project manager.
o Proficiency in FR or NL, and good knowledge of English.
Related technical skills (even if not a developer)
o Reading and understanding code/SQL
Ability to perform functional troubleshooting via simple SQL queries, logs, etc.
o Knowledge of application architectures
Understanding of front-end, back-end, API and database layers and how they interact.
o Proficiency in collaborative tools
Confluence, JIRA, etc.
